Women's Tennis pegged to finish third in ASC West

1/25/2021 3:16:00 PM

RICHARDSON, Texas – The Concordia Texas women's tennis team, coming off two straight conference tournament appearances, was picked to finish third in the American Southwest Conference West Division as the league released its preseason poll and players to watch list on Monday.
 
The Tornados finished 4-3 in a 2019-2020 season that was cut short due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
 
In the league's preseason poll, which is voted on by the conference's head coaches and sports information directors, CTX received 52 points along with one first-place vote and were selected to finish third in the west division.
 
Hardin-Simmons is the favorite to win the ASC West, earning 67 points and 10 first-place votes, followed by McMurry with 56 points and one first-place vote. Meanwhile, UT Dallas was picked to win the ASC East with East Texas Baptist and LeTourneau rounding out the top three, respectively.
 
A duo of sophomores, Rachel Sweitzer and Isabella Wiik, represented CTX on the ASC Players to Watch list.
 
Sweitzer had an impressive freshman campaign, starting with a third place finish in flight D singles at the ASC Fall Tournament. The Rowlett, Texas native finished 3-4 at line six singles and 3-3 at line three doubles. 
 
Wiik, out of Katy, Texas, showed a lot of promise as a freshman, winning the flight A doubles title alongside Cassandra Landeros-Cabrera at the ASC Fall Tournament and boasting a 4-3 singles record at line two. She had won three straight singles matches, all in straight sets, when the season ended early.
 
Concordia Texas will look to secure their third straight conference tournament appearance when they open the season on Feb. 6 in a matchup with Texas Wesleyan at 2 p.m. in Austin, Texas.
